Market Insights

Intravitreal injection are useful in delivering targeted drugs in the vitreous chamber near the retina to ensure maximum drug efficacy and minimal systemic toxicity. Patient usually experiences pressure and no pain after injection. Few potential adverse events have been reported with intraocular injections such as intraocular inflammation, retinal detachment, hypotony etc. which acts as a potential limiting factor to the intravitreal injectables market growth.

Macular degeneration and diabetic retinopathy are diseases manifested in adult population usually after 40 years of age. The risk factors that trigger the pathophysiology of AMD and DR are old age, obesity, diabetes, smoking and genetic. If left untreated they might result in temporary to permanent vision loss depending upon the severity of the clinical manifestations. Since its inception in 2006 anti-VEGF drugs such as Avastin and Lucentis has gained huge popularity among ophthalmologist worldwide and is currently the first line treatment for treating eye disorders such as neovascular age related macular degeneration (AMD) and diabetic retinopathy (DR). It performs anti-angiogenic activity thereby preventing the leakage of blood vessels growing under the retina. Corticosteroids are popular as an adjuvant therapy to treat inflammation associated with bacterial eye infection and is prescribed along with antibiotics and antifungal drugs for the treatment of endophthalmitis and retinitis.
